Current Mortgage Rate Trends

Over the past few weeks, mortgage rates in Colorado Springs have seen a significant decline, providing a welcome relief to potential homebuyers. After a prolonged streak of rates above 7%, rates have dropped below this threshold for the second consecutive week[^1^]. According to Freddie Mac’s Primary Mortgage Market Survey, the 30-year fixed mortgage rate averaged 6.67% for the week ending December 21, down from 6.95% the previous week[^1^]. This represents the largest weekly drop since November 2022[^1^].

HousingWire’s Mortgage Rates Center also reported a similar trend, with Optimal Blue’s average 30-year fixed rate on conventional loans at 6.68%[^1^]. These lower rates have prompted potential homebuyers, who were previously waiting on the sidelines, to re-enter the market[^1^]. The positive effects are being felt by builders as well, with a rise in homebuilder confidence and new home construction reaching its highest level since May[^1^]. This surge in activity is a response to the heightened demand resulting from the current low inventory levels[^1^].

Impact on Affordability

Lower mortgage rates have a direct impact on affordability, making homeownership more accessible to a wider range of buyers. Lisa Sturtevant, chief economist at Bright MLS, highlights the positive impact of declining rates on affordability[^1^]. Bright MLS forecasts the average fixed-rate mortgage rate to fall to 6.5% by mid-year and further decline to 6.2% by the end of next year[^1^].

With a mortgage rate of 6.2%, the typical monthly payment on a loan for a $400,000 home would be around $2,700, down from $3,000 with a 7.5% rate[^1^]. This reduction in monthly payments can significantly increase the purchasing power of buyers, allowing them to consider higher-priced properties or save more for other expenses related to homeownership.

Challenges Posed by Lack of Inventory

While declining mortgage rates are favorable for homebuyers, the scarcity of available homes remains a significant challenge in the Colorado Springs real estate market. This scarcity has contributed to elevated home prices, making it difficult for many first-time homebuyers to enter the market[^1^]. In 2023, these buyers faced delays in their home-buying plans as they struggled to save enough money for a down payment[^1^]. Additionally, they often had to compete with other buyers, bidding on multiple houses before being successful[^1^]. Some prospective homebuyers were simply priced out of the market.

The lack of inventory can be attributed to two factors: a deficit of new construction and existing homeowners staying in their homes for longer durations[^1^]. The combination of these factors limits the number of homes available for sale, exacerbating the affordability challenge for potential buyers. While declining mortgage rates can make homeownership more affordable, the limited inventory continues to pose obstacles for those seeking to enter the market.

Forecasted Future of Mortgage Rates

Looking ahead, it is essential to consider the forecasted future of mortgage rates in Colorado Springs. Bright MLS predicts a further decline in mortgage rates to 6.2% by the end of next year[^1^]. This forecast suggests that potential buyers may have continued opportunities to secure more favorable financing terms in the coming months. However, it is important to note that forecasting mortgage rates is subject to various economic factors and market conditions. Monitoring the mortgage rate trends and consulting with mortgage professionals can help buyers make well-informed decisions.
